'''Solid Gamer''' is a ''[[Super Smash Bros. Ultimate]]'' {{SSBU|Banjo & Kazooie}} player with {{SSBU|Min Min}}, {{SSBU|Inkling}}, and {{SSBU|Steve}} secondaries from England. He has offline wins on {{Sm|Jdizzle}}, {{Sm|OwlBBs}}, {{Sm|CurryGovernor}}, {{Sm|Lancelot}}, {{Sm|DarkStalker}}, {{Sm|Azalea}}, {{Sm|Lucretio}}, and {{Sm|Selkie}}. He is currently ranked 4th on the [[London Power Rankings]] and 3rd on the [[UK South Coast PR]].<ref>{{cite web|url=https://twitter.com/Strongpig3K/status/1582055412190547968|title=UK South Coast PR}}</ref> He is also notable for strong placements in doubles tournaments, teaming with {{Sm|MazeBeans}}.
